The notion that the Big 6 were founding fathers of only NPP is nonsensical and a big farce.
Nkrumah was himself one of the Big 6. So, his CPP would, with similar reasoning, qualify as having sprung up from it, too. But I have seen over and over again with utter disgust the claim by some that only the NPP derived from the Big 6. The fact that majority of the Big 6 stayed back and did not join Nkrumah's breakaway Party, and some of the rest later formed the NLM/UP does not credit the NLP/UP as the only child of the Big 6 movement.
Nkrumah did not leave alone. He left with Ebenezer Ako-Adjei. At that point of departure, the Big 6 did not exist anymore. Even the UGCC of which the Big 6 were leaders did not last long after the departure of Nkrumah and Ako-Adjei.
